Geographers rely heavily on satellites because they provide comprehensive, real-time data over vast areas that are often difficult to access on the ground. Satellite imagery allows for the monitoring of environmental changes, land use, and urban development, offering a broader perspective on geographical phenomena. Additionally, satellites can capture data in various wavelengths, enabling detailed analysis of vegetation, water bodies, and topographical features. This remote sensing technology enhances the accuracy and efficiency of geographic research and planning.

How do geographers find their information?

Geographers find information through a variety of methods, including fieldwork, remote sensing, geographic information systems (GIS), satellite imagery, surveys, maps, and secondary data sources such as census data and academic research. They may also use qualitative and quantitative research techniques to gather and analyze data for their studies.

What tools might geographers use to study a region's weather patterns?

Geographers might use tools such as weather stations, satellite images, radar systems, and geographic information systems (GIS) to study a region's weather patterns. These tools help them collect and analyze data on temperature, precipitation, wind patterns, and other weather variables to understand the climate of the region.

When geographers acquire geographic information by direct observation?

When geographers acquire geographic information by direct observation, they are practicing fieldwork. This involves physically visiting and collecting data from the location of interest. Direct observation allows geographers to gather firsthand information about a place's physical and cultural characteristics.
